// NOTE for support: this constant caps retries on the legacy DispatchBin
// job queue while we migrate to the managed QueueWorks backend. The old
// queue drops acknowledgements under load, so retries above this limit
// just duplicate work. Do not raise it in response to customer tickets;
// the fix ships with the migration. The migration build is identified by
// the token below.

build token for yaduf-tagug: htk4_0d28

Handover: ChipGate reader, Larkvale Marathon. Firmware flashed to 4.2 on all six mats; mat 3 had a flaky antenna, swapped. Dedup window bumped after Priya saw double reads at the 10k split. Do not touch the RF gain — calibrated on-site. Sync daemon restarts nightly at 03:00. Everything else is stock. The current reader configuration is as follows.

config for faduf-yahap:
[lamvan]
team = rusael
access_code = ac_ac22dc
owner = druius.istdor
host = lamvan.novacio.example
port = 8443
peer = soreth.xolmario.corp
salt = 0768e68d
pin = 8310

## Changelog — TerraNote 4.2

### Changed defaults: offline mode

Offline mode in the TerraNote field-survey app is now enabled by default for all new installations. Locally cached survey records are encrypted at rest, and the sync retry window has been shortened to reduce stale-data exposure. Background sync no longer runs over untrusted networks unless explicitly permitted. For review purposes, the new default configuration shipped with this release is reproduced below.

settings of fahag-haduf:
[ulaox]
port = 8443
region = south-2
host = ulaox.lumiccorp.internal
timeout_ms = 500
retries = 8

Subject: Transcode farm cut-over complete

Cut-over of the Renderhive farm finished overnight. All queues drained on the old workers before shutdown. New pool uses the updated preset matrix; throughput up roughly 20%. One known issue: 4K jobs briefly double-report progress, fix pending review. Please check the diff against the values below. Current service configuration follows.

deployment values, kawip-kafog:
belath:
  pin: 3709
  tenant: ulaox
  seal: seal_25075386
  metrics_host: metrics.belath.halixhq.test
  standby_team: gormir
  escalation: wenys-fenwyn
  nonce: 26e5f7